Southern Door FFA event draws big crowd

A big crowd and long lines at the silent auction mean a lot of money was raised for Southern Door FFA college scholarships on Friday night. The Southern Door FFA hosted a wine and cheese gala at Mr. G’s in Jacksonport. Around 300 people came to the event at $25 per ticket. The lines for the silent auction were long meaning even more money went towards scholarships. It was the 13th annual Southern Door FFA Wine and Cheese Gala. Rich Olson was at the very first one and is now the President of the Southern Door FFA Alumni. He says the event has grown a lot in the last 13 years.

 


The 14th annual Southern Door FFA Wine and Cheese Gala is already scheduled for next year, also at Mr. G’s.
